“Be proud of what you do whether you are a boss or a cleaner.” my father always told me. When I was 18, I got a summer job in a hospital. I was told that my job would include sweeping floors. I smiled and remembered Dad’s words.
Even though my job was the lowest, it made me feel excited. I thought it was a challenge because it was my first job. I learned to be on time and tried to do everything well. As a result, I was respected(尊敬) by doctors, nurses and patients. Each morning I imagined that the dirty dishes would make patients sicker if I didn’t wash them clean. After breakfast was done, I started sweeping the floors of all patients’ rooms and cleaning toilets. Though I was tired, I wanted to do the job well. People would say, “That young boy really does a good job.” That gave me a pride.
Working in the hospital taught me that being proud of one’s job was important. It doesn’t matter whether the job is sweeping floors or managing a large business. Whatever I have done, my father’s words have always stayed with me. I have swept floors, and I have been a manager. I think Dad would be proud of me.

Homework should be done as soon as you get home from school. If you have after-school activities, the homework should be done first. At the same time, it is fine to allow(允许)for a snack break and also to allow for stretching(拉伸的)breaks.
Also, you should remember that it is your duty to do your homework. Next time, when you want to depend on(依靠) Mom and Dad for help, please try to find the answer yourself, because you will learn much, much more that way.
When you have a question, especially something about a science or math, don’t always turn to your teacher! It is a good idea to try to find the answer yourself. If this doesn’t work, you can also look at the materials in the back of the book. They may guide you to the pages you should look at to help you understand the problem.
Finally, while doing homework, don’t think about or do other things. Keep working. Setting a time limit(限制) often helps with this. Different ages decide different amounts of time. 10-15 minutes is good for a child that’s aged 6-8. A time of 20-30 minutes is about right for a child aged 9-12. Kids can keep studying for 30-45 minutes from the ages of 13 to 15. This, of course, depends on your abilities to pay attention and stay on tasks.
